Telemetry
T-IA Connect collects anonymous usage data to improve the product. Here is what we collect, what we don't, and how to disable everything.
What We Collect
- Application and operating system version
- Features used (action type only, never the content)
- Errors and crashes encountered to improve stability
- Startup information (detected TIA Portal versions, prerequisite status)
- Quota usage statistics (counters only)
What We Do NOT Collect
- ✕No personal data (no name, email, or identity)
- ✕No source code or TIA Portal project content
- ✕No file paths or network configuration
- ✕No passwords or login credentials
- ✕No content from your AI Copilot conversations
Data Security
- Machine identifier is anonymized via SHA-256 hash before transmission - impossible to trace back to your computer
- All communications are encrypted via HTTPS with certificate pinning (SPKI)
- If transmission fails, the event is silently dropped with no impact on the application
- In debug or development mode, no telemetry is sent
How to Disable Telemetry
Usage events can be disabled with a single click in the application settings:
Settings → General → TelemetryEnabled = false
Startup pings (app version, prerequisite status) remain active to help diagnose installation issues. They contain no personal data.
